NOTE: IE 06A Manual Timing Belt Kits are engine block specific, not cylinder head specific. If your engine does not have an external water pump and internal balance shaft, you need an IE 06A Manual Timing Belt Tensioner Kit. *IE 058 Manual Timing Belt Tensioner Kits are designed for use on 058 (AEB engine code) engine blocks only, they are not compatible with all late model 06A engine blocks equipped with internal water pumps. The timing belt and manual tensioner unit at a minimum must be replaced during scheduled maintenance intervals to maintain reliable and safe operation. FOLLOW FACTORY TIMING INTERVALSĪlthough the IE manual timing belt kit is an upgrade over the OE setup, be sure to follow the factory timing belt replacement intervals. Timing belts may also increase/decrease in size minimally during seasonal temperature changes, always check tension and adjust as necessary during heavy temperature fluctuations. Timing belts tend to "stretch in" after installation, IE recommends you check your belt tension often (every oil change) and adjust if necessary. The IE manual timing belt tensioner is a much more reliable timing upgrade over the stock hydraulic setup, however, this is a performance timing setup designed for performance engines and requires maintenance to ensure proper long-term operation of your timing system. This setup is proven on many street and race applications and is used by VW/Audi 2.0T FSI successors after the 1.8T engine was discontinued. This tensioner is set to proper timing belt tension and tightened securely into place. The auto-adjusting tensioner is then replaced with a traditional style manual tensioner. This two-part timing solution includes a new in-house CNC-machined aluminum idler bracket that replaces the hydraulic piston assembly. The IE Manual Timing Tensioner Kit is designed to give you timing confidence by completely replacing the 1.8T timing belt tension system with performance-minded parts. Many of the available non-OE tensioners worsen this issue further with cheaper components, lack of quality control, bad tolerances, and awful surface imperfections that further lead to rapid degradation of the hydraulic o ring. The piston arm on the tensioner is sealed with an under-spec o ring that commonly wears out, cracks, rots, or leaks leading to the instant discharge of the hydraulic fluid resulting in complete engine failure. Unfortunately, this design has been a constant source of complete timing failure and one of the weakest links on the 1.8T platform. This hydraulic tensioner has a gas-charged piston that provides tension on the tensioner roller, designed to increase/decrease tension automatically.
